Our forestry mowing service is designed to quickly and safely clear overgrown land, brush, invasive species, and small trees while protecting the soil and leaving your property cleaner, safer, and more usable.
Forestry mowing, also called forestry mulching, uses a skid steer-mounted mulching head to cut, shred, and mulch vegetation in a single pass. Instead of pushing debris into piles or hauling it away, the material is processed into a natural mulch layer that stays on the ground.
That mulch decomposes over time, helps enrich the soil, reduces erosion, and helps limit regrowth.
Cuts, grinds, and mulches vegetation in a single operation.
No burning, hauling, or brush piles left behind.
The mulch layer helps protect the soil, reduce erosion, and suppress regrowth.
Often more efficient than traditional clearing methods that require multiple machines and extra cleanup.
Preserves topsoil, protects desirable trees, and avoids the deep rutting and displacement caused by heavier clearing methods.
Ideal for buckthorn, honeysuckle, multiflora rose, overgrown brush, saplings, and small trees.
Traditional clearing often leaves bare soil exposed to washouts, ruts, mud, and weed growth. Forestry mowing leaves behind a protective mulch layer that helps hold moisture, reduce runoff, stabilize slopes and ditches, and protect the soil surface.
